In general, the best thing would be to not decide what to leave and what to remove, but to make everything optional - IMHO.

And everything will be optional. That is, several files with game settings will be created, which will be posted in the rules and adopted as a standard. And players will be able to change any settings by agreement if they want.
Ta Kotoraya...;148488
Dream - by the way - what's the point of our discussion? Or are you going to bring this to the attention of Horn and Co.? So that they develop a new version of TE? Or what?

There is no need to develop a new version; any changes can be rolled back if they are not embedded in the executable file, but are stored in text files in the game's Data directory. I see the process as follows: first, TE is installed in its current form, that is, the latest version 1.03q. Then, three or four ready-made files with game settings are copied into the game. Some of them I will adjust based on the discussion results, and others I personally cannot create and am waiting for help from the development team. Some files are automatically connected to the game, while others require simple actions to load them in the game interface. And that's it - we play SOD with the TE interface.

I am very pleased that the idea is gaining support :) In fact, I am terribly tired of endless click-click, click-click - I got confused with the heroes, I didn't transfer them correctly - and the time ran out... The only thing I didn't expect was the unanimous rejection of the bank. I was initially against it, but then I tried it out - and I liked it. For example, I need one gem to build unicorns, but there are none anywhere, and there is no one to take them from... Or I'm one tile away from a pile of gems. But in the bank, I borrow 1 gem, the next day I take a pile and return two, no problems. Well, if everyone is against it, then so be it ;)
